Troon Vineyard Estate Tannat 2013

Troon Vineyard Estate Tannat 2013

At this stage in its development, it’s quite brawny, and by that, I’m referring to the sheer depth and concentration on the nose which is shows more earth than fruit—a stratified mix of freshly turned tilth, wet terra cotta, forest floor, and black truffle over an underlayment of plums. Alloro Vineyard Justina Pinot Noir 2016

Alloro Vineyard Justina Pinot Noir 2016

Deftly balanced, the 2016 Alloro Justina Pinot Noir slowly unfurls to reveal refined, layered aromas of black cherry, ripe black raspberry, and a carpet of thyme flowers. Le Cadeau Vineyard Diversité Pinot Noir 2016

Le Cadeau Vineyard Diversité Pinot Noir 2016

Le Cadeau’s 2016 Diversité Pinot Noir is comprised of nine clones including Mariafeld—a thick-skinned Swiss clone that is open clustered and more resistant to Botrytis. History Mont Elise Vineyard Pinot Noir 2014

History Mont Elise Vineyard Pinot Noir 2014

Stoller’s History series is all about unearthing the oldest vines in the Pacific Northwest and making single vineyard, small lot expressions from them.
